Climbing to the Top, Krah Takes First

by Tori Hilty

Matt-Krah.jpgMatt Krah came back from the o­ne-loss side unruffled to avenge his earlier defeat and to take first place o­n the eleventh stop of the Hampton Ridge 9-Ball Tour o­n August 14-15, 2004.  A regular o­n the tour and third o­n its points list, Krah outdid his fourth-place showing at last week's event with this west-side comeback.

Originally scheduled to be held elsewhere, the event venue was changed to Castle Billiards in East Rutherford, NJ, at the last minute.  The Hampton Ridge Tour would like to thank Minnie and Scott Morison and their staff for hosting the event in such a short notice and to thank the players for adjusting to the change.

Battling for position, Josh Brothers and Rob Hart met to see who would move o­n, and who would settle for fourth place.  It was a great match, but Hart took control to defeat Brothers 7-4.

Leading the way o­n the winners' side were Carmen Lombardo and Matt Krah.  Lombardo was in stroke and defeated tour points leader Brothers 7-3 to get in position to battle for the hot seat against Krah.  With Lombardo still in stroke and a few mistakes from Krah, the hot seat match was o­ne-sided.  There was nothing Krah could do as Lombardo easily defeated him 7-1.

With Lombardo in the hot seat, Krah was forced to the o­ne-loss side where he went up against a tough player in Hart, who just came off a big win in the quarterfinals.  Krah jumped into an early lead and never looked back.  Hart gave all he had but came up short, giving the match up 7-3 and taking third place respectfully.

The final match was a rematch from earlier that day with Krah coming back at Lombardo looking for a win.  After the drubbing he took in the hot seat, Krah stated that if he got to the finals, things were going to be different.   The match went back and forth, and after 11 racks the score was Krah 6 and Lombardo 5. That was the closest Lombardo was able to get as Krah went o­n to win the next three racks give him 9-5 win.
 
Results:

1st Matt Krah
2nd Carmen Lambardo
3rd Rob Hart
4th Josh Brothers
5th Phil Sherman, Wilson Cruz
